Two members of staff from Cambridgeshire Chambers of Commerce have been recognised on the national stage, having been shortlisted for a prestigious international award celebrating emerging talent in the UK.
Connor Butler and Dr Ilona Karpanos have both been named as finalists in the Rising Star category of the 2025 British Chamber Awards—an important annual event run by the British Chambers of Commerce that highlights excellence across the business community.
This accolade acknowledges young professionals who are already demonstrating exceptional influence and contribution within their Chamber and the broader business environment.
Connor Butler, who serves as Engagement Manager, joined the Cambridgeshire Chamber in 2022 and has since been instrumental in expanding member engagement, enhancing revenue, and amplifying the Chamber’s strategic voice.
He has driven a remarkable expansion of the Chamber’s Patron Programme, growing its overall value by over 300 per cent. Additionally, he led the revamp of the Chamber’s committee structure—introducing more modern and inclusive forums to reflect the diverse regional business landscape.
Connor has also been pivotal in organising high-level political discussions, successfully bringing senior national leaders such as the Business Secretary and the Chief Secretary to the Treasury to the area.
